Vessel Description

Spirit of Adventure is a purpose-built luxury cruise ship operated by Saga Cruises, a British cruise line catering exclusively to passengers aged 50 and over. She is the sister ship to Spirit of Discovery, launched in 2019. The vessel was constructed at the Crist shipyard in Poland and delivered to Saga Cruises in 2020. She features a relatively intimate size compared to larger contemporary cruise vessels, offering an all-inclusive cruising experience with a high crew-to-passenger ratio. The ship is registered in the United Kingdom and sails under the Red Ensign. Her design emphasises comfort and enrichment-focused itineraries, consistent with the Saga brand philosophy of refined, destination-led voyages.
